通信原理第章差错控制编码PPT学习教案_第1页
通信原理第章差错控制编码PPT学习教案_第2页
通信原理第章差错控制编码PPT学习教案_第3页
通信原理第章差错控制编码PPT学习教案_第4页
通信原理第章差错控制编码PPT学习教案_第5页
已阅读5页,还剩22页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、会计学1通信原理第章差错控制编码通信原理第章差错控制编码2第1页/共27页3第2页/共27页4停发等候重发停发等候重发返回重发返回重发选择重发选择重发第3页/共27页5第4页/共27页6第5页/共27页70321aaaannn0 110naaa1 110naaa第6页/共27页8maaa02010 021cccnn012101212021222110111211ccccaaaaaaaaaaaannmmmnmnnnnn检错能力检错能力 检出所有行和列中的奇数检出所有行和列中的奇数个差错个差错 能检出大多数偶数个差错能检出大多数偶数个差错 检测突发错码也有一定的检测突发错码也有一定的适应能力适应能

2、力方阵码,交织码方阵码,交织码第7页/共27页92007年作了修改年作了修改第8页/共27页10可见,码组间的差异与纠检错能力十分重要。第9页/共27页11第10页/共27页12下图为码距的几何解释下图为码距的几何解释三种编码组合,其汉明距分别为三种编码组合,其汉明距分别为1,2,3。第11页/共27页131min ed12min td)(tee1minetdnkR/c第12页/共27页14nccc,21kddd,21nccc,21Ckddd,21D第13页/共27页15kmkmmnkkkkkkkkdhdhdhcdhdhdhcdhdhdhcdcdcdc 22112222121212121111

3、2211n=k+m,n:编码以后的位数:编码以后的位数k:编码以前的位数,即:编码以前的位数,即信息码信息码m=n-k:监督位或校验位:监督位或校验位第14页/共27页16GDCmkkkmmhhhhhhhhh212221212111100000100001G100000100001kImkkkmmhhhhhhhhh212221212111P mkkCDDPDDPDIPIDC , , , ,k行行k+m =n列列第15页/共27页17k22nkn22 第16页/共27页18011100110010101001Gmind111011101001110010100000D第17页/共27页19GDC

4、000 011 110 101 101 110 011 000 111011101001110010100000011100110010101001 111011101001110010100000C第18页/共27页203minW3mind第19页/共27页21 mkkCDDPDDPDIPIDC , , , ,mm 0DPCDPC, mm0PDCITm,HPIT 0CH第20页/共27页22nccc,21Cnnncxcxcxc 2211)(第21页/共27页23也就是说,在模意义下,若c(x)是码多项式,则都是码多项式。循环码的编码过程也可用多项式来描述。123121 cxcxcxcxcnn

5、n)()()()()()(xcxcxcxcxcxcxnnnn111211 )()(xci)(xcxi)(1nx)(1nx)(xcxi第22页/共27页24循环冗余编码循环冗余编码CRCn在数据链路层传送的帧中,广泛使用了循环冗余检验在数据链路层传送的帧中,广泛使用了循环冗余检验 CRC 的检错技术。的检错技术。n假设待传送的数据假设待传送的数据 M = 1010001101(共(共k bit)。我们在)。我们在M的后面再添加供差错检测用的的后面再添加供差错检测用的 n bit 冗余码冗余码一起发送。一起发送。n冗余码的计算冗余码的计算用二进制的模用二进制的模 2 运算进行运算进行 2n 乘乘

6、M 的运算,这相当的运算,这相当于在于在 M 后面添加后面添加 n 个个 0。得到的得到的 (k + n) bit 的数除以事先选定好的长度为的数除以事先选定好的长度为 (n + 1) bit 的数的数 P,得出商是,得出商是 Q 而余数是而余数是 R,余数,余数 R 比比除数除数 P 至少要少至少要少1 个比特。个比特。第23页/共27页25第24页/共27页26v 冗余码的计算举例冗余码的计算举例n 设设 n = 5, P = 110101, M = 1010001101模模 2 运算的结运算的结果是:果是: 商商 Q = 1101010110,余数,余数R = 01110。 将余数将余数 R 作为冗余码添加在数据作为冗余码添加在数据 M 的后面发送出去的后面发送出去,即发送的数据是,即发送的数据是101000110101110,或,或 2nM + R。第25页/共27页271 1 0 0 1 1发送数据比特序列CRC校验码比特

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论